Ich musste hier ein kleines Layout entwerfen und habe mich für eine Tabelle entschieden mit einer Höhe und Breite von 100%.
Das Layout ist denkbar einfach. Links eine Zelle die mit colspan=2 über zwei Zeilen geht und rechts oben ein großer Hauptbereich und darunter ein Erklärungsbereich.
In den beiden rechten Bereichen sind Iframes enthalten, da ich nicht auf Scriptsprachen zum Füllen der Bereiche zurückgreifen kann.
Jetzt ändert die untere Zelle aber, je nachdem wieviel ich vom Menü aufklappe, die Höhe und zwar irgendwie völlig unabhängig vom Inhalt des Beschreibungsfensters.
Das Problem tritt nur im IE auf, aber ein table-layout:fixed im <table> Tag, hat auch nichts gebracht
Ich bin wirklich ein wenig ratlos und wäre euch sehr verbunden, wenn ihr mich mal eben in die richtige Richtung schubsen könntet. 
Das Layout ist denkbar einfach. Links eine Zelle die mit colspan=2 über zwei Zeilen geht und rechts oben ein großer Hauptbereich und darunter ein Erklärungsbereich.
In den beiden rechten Bereichen sind Iframes enthalten, da ich nicht auf Scriptsprachen zum Füllen der Bereiche zurückgreifen kann.
Jetzt ändert die untere Zelle aber, je nachdem wieviel ich vom Menü aufklappe, die Höhe und zwar irgendwie völlig unabhängig vom Inhalt des Beschreibungsfensters.
Das Problem tritt nur im IE auf, aber ein table-layout:fixed im <table> Tag, hat auch nichts gebracht

Code:
<html>
<head>
<title> Titel </title>
<link rel="stylesheet" href="style.css" type="text/css" />
<script language="JavaScript">
function perform(welche) {
if (document.getElementById(welche).style.display == "block") {
document.getElementById(welche).style.display = "none";
}
else {
document.getElementById(welche).style.display = "block";
}
}
</script>
</head>
<body style="margin:0px;">
<table border="0" cellspacing="1" cellpadding="0" style="width:100%; height:100%; background-color:#000000;">
<tr>
<td rowspan="2" id="navicell">
<!-- ### BEGINN DER NAVIGATION ### -->
<div id="header"> </div>
<div id="navicontainer">
<a href="index.html">Start</a><br />
<a href="javascript:void(perform('kat1'))">Kategorie 1</a><br />
<div name="kat1" id="kat1" class="navicat">
<a href="content/punkt1.html" target="main" class="navicatlink">Punkt 1</a><br />
<a href="content/punkt2.html" target="main" class="navicatlink">Punkt 2</a><br />
<a href="content/punkt3.html" target="main" class="navicatlink">Punkt 3</a>
</div>
<a href="javascript:void(perform('kat2'))">Kategorie 2</a><br />
<div name="kat2" id="kat2" class="navicat">
<a href="content/punkt1.html" target="main" class="navicatlink">Punkt 1</a><br />
<a href="content/punkt2.html" target="main" class="navicatlink">Punkt 2</a><br />
<a href="content/punkt3.html" target="main" class="navicatlink">Punkt 3</a>
</div>
<a href="javascript:void(perform('kat3'))">Kategorie 3</a><br />
</div>
<!-- ### ENDER DER NAVIGATION ### -->
</td>
<td height="90%">
<!-- ### BEGINN DES HAUPTFENSTERS ### -->
<iframe src="welcome.html" name="main" frameborder="0" border="0"></iframe>
<!-- ### ENDE DES HAUPTFENSTERS ### -->
</td>
</tr>
<tr>
<td height="10%">
<!-- ### BEGINN DES ERLÄUTERUNGSFENSTERS ### -->
<iframe src="content/blank.html" name="description" frameborder="0" border="0"></iframe>
<!-- ### ENDE DES ERLÄUTERUNGSFENSTERS ### -->
</td>
</tr>
</table>
</body>
</html>
